Ticket: The Gravwell GPU memory profiler under-reports peak allocation when the Tarnfield training jobs use pooled buffers. New team members, note: the profiler hooks raw allocator calls, so pool reuse never registers, and dashboards show misleadingly flat curves. This has masked at least one real regression. Proposed fix is instrumenting the pool layer directly. Repro steps are in the linked branch; the affected build is referenced below.

session token of hahop-yahif = htk31_138eb45c7d40b38b91415eca52da01d

## Changelog — v4.2.0 (Ledgerline user module split)

Hey, welcome aboard! Big one this release: we finally carved the user module out of the Ledgerline monolith into its own service, `userhive`. Heads up that the old setting `MONOLITH_USER_DB` is gone — it's now split into a host setting and a separate credential, so grep your local env files before you deploy anything. The host bit is documented in the service README. The credential that replaced the old combined setting sits on the next line.

secret setting of bawif-bagap: VAULT_KEY5=10c5f

Hi team,

Before I hand off the 3.2 release, please note the humidity sensor drift reported on Verdana controllers in the Elmbrook trial site. Drift exceeds 4% after roughly ten days of continuous operation; firmware 3.2.1 adds an automatic recalibration cycle every 72 hours. Support should advise growers to install 3.2.1 and trigger a manual recalibration once. The hotfix bundle must be verified before distribution, so I'm including the signing key used for the 3.2.1 packages below.

release key, fahof-yagap: bky3_m5d

**Ticket TEL-907: Gzip compression silently dropped on telemetry payloads over 1 MB**

For future maintainers: Fernwick agents stop compressing once a payload crosses 1 MB, inflating bandwidth on the Dovelane collector. Repro: 1) Start an agent with default config. 2) Generate 1.2 MB of span data via the loadgen tool. 3) Inspect the outbound request. Expected: gzip content-encoding. Actual: plain JSON. Root cause likely in the chunker. To hit the staging collector directly, authenticate with the token below.

portal login ticket: eyJhbGciOiJIUzI1NiIsInR5cCI6IkpXVCJ9.eyJzdWIiOiIG5IqSfIn0.9010pM2K